Recent methodologies toward the synthesis of valdecoxib: A potential 3,4-diarylisoxazolyl COX-II inhibitor
چکیده انگلیسی

Non-steroidal anti-inflammatory drugs are widely used therapeutic agents in the treatment of inflammation, pain and fever. Cyclooxygenase catalyzes the initial step of biotransformation of arachidonic acid to prostanoids, and exist as three distinct isozymes; COX-I, COX-II and COX-III. Selective COX-II inhibitors are a class of potential anti-inflammatory, analgesic, and antipyretic drugs with reduced gastrointestinal (GI) side effects compared to nonselective inhibitors. 3,4-Diarylisoxazole scaffold is recurrently found in a wide variety of NSAIDs, protein kinase inhibitors, hypertensive agents, and estrogen receptor (ER) modulators. In the present review, we document on the recent synthetic strategies of 3,4-diarylisoxazolyl scaffolds of valdecoxib and its relevant structural analogues.
